Job Description
What you get to do in this role:
- In this US-based global role you will serve as a trusted advisor to ServiceNow partners assisting in the development of successful ServiceNow Telecommunications, Media, and Technology (TMT) and Manufacturing Industry Practices
- Drive cross-functional collaboration to execute Practice growth strategies to meet the capacity and competency needs of ServiceNow globally.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ure Partners have access to the assets and training they require to successfully go-to-market and implement these ServiceNow products/solutions.
- Work closely and collaboratively with the Alliance and Channels Ecosystem (ACE) partner management teams in each geography to ensure visibility into which partners are actively pursuing TMT or Manufacturing opportunities/engagements.
- Enhance the existing quality metrics to ensure there is a comprehensive set of KPI’s aligned to measure implementation quality across partner led TMT implementations globally.
- Work with partners to develop their ServiceNow TMT and Manufacturing practices and provide Alliance teams with insight into Partners who have validated Practices.
- Maintain, track, and report key metrics around Partner Practices including, targets and gaps, by major geographic area.
- Support escalations related to partner led implementations and drive remediation.
- Be recognized as a thought leader by the business unit, sales teams, and partner organizations.
- Present Executive level insights on TMT and Manufacturing implementations and related Practices
Qualifications
To be successful in this role you should have:
- 10+ years’ work experience with some specific experience managing or developing sales and delivery Practices either as a Partner or software vendor.
- A background working in Telecommunications, Media or Technology industries with domain expertise and understanding of relevant business use cases.
- Demonstrable experience in building or being part of the leadership of a delivery Practice, with an understanding of the key components of a successful Practice.
- Software industry domain expertise (preferably SaaS), and the ability to understand complex technology problems.
- Be a strategic thinker, who is execution oriented; ideally has experience driving cross functional programs or processes.
- Ability to build long term strategic, trusting relationships and work collaboratively with partner execs and ACE leaders across the ecosystem.
- Strong communicator, able to convey complex ideas in a clear, concise manner both verbal and written, comfortable in both business and technical discussions.
- Self-starter who is adaptable and flexible, able to work and thrive in a highly dynamic environment.
- Strong team player and independent thinker
- Willing to travel at least 50%.
